EntrezGene summary for BACH1 : This gene encodes a transcription factor that belongs to the cap'n'collar type of basicregion leucine zipper factor family (CNC-bZip). The encoded protein contains broad complex,tramtrack, bric-a-brac/poxvirus and zinc finger (BTB/POZ) domains, which is atypical of CNC-bZipfamily members. These BTB/POZ domains facilitate protein-protein interactions and formation ofhomo- and/or hetero-oligomers. When this encoded protein forms a heterodimer with MafK, itfunctions as a repressor of Maf recognition element (MARE) and transcription is repressed.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ants have been identified for this gene. [providedby RefSeq] U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: BACH1_HUMAN, O14867 Function : Transcriptional regulator that acts as repressor or activator. Binds, in-vitro, to NF-E2binding sites. Play important roles in coordinating transcription activation and repression byMAFK

Genatlas biochemistry entry for BACH1 :murine Bac-1 transcription factor homolog,ubiquitously expressed,interacting withMAFK,transcription repressor in fibroblasts,activator in cultured erythroid cells
